Instagram Marketing for Restaurants

Cities Serviced

Types of Services

Table of Contents

Restaurants must treat Instagram as a strategic extension of your brand, using high-quality photos, menu highlights, Stories, and targeted ads to drive reservations and takeout; leverage analytics to refine posting schedules and engage local audiences, and follow industry examples like RESTAURANT MARKETING (@restaurantmarketinginc) to model tactics that increase visibility and bookings.

Key Takeaways:

  • High-quality visuals: mouthwatering photos and short vertical videos shot in natural light with consistent editing.
  • Brand consistency & schedule: cohesive voice and palette across bio and feed; post regularly (e.g., 3-5 feed posts/week) and use daily Stories.
  • Use Reels & Stories: prioritize short, entertaining Reels and time-sensitive Stories for behind-the-scenes, specials, and chef features.
  • Local engagement & UGC: geo-tag posts, use local/niche hashtags, create a branded hashtag, and reshare customer photos and reviews.
  • Measure & promote: track Insights (reach, saves, conversions), A/B test creative and captions, and run targeted ads or limited-time promos to drive orders/reservations.

Understanding Instagram’s Algorithm

How the Algorithm Works

Instagram uses machine learning to predict what you’ll engage with, ranking content by predicted interest, recency, and your relationship with the creator. Early engagement in the first 30-60 minutes-likes, comments, saves and shares-signals value and expands reach, so you should post when your audience is most active and prompt quick interactions with CTAs or limited-time promos. The algorithm also personalizes Explore and Reels, favoring formats users watch repeatedly or finish.

Factors Influencing Visibility

Visibility depends on signals like engagement velocity, saves and shares, video completion rates, hashtag relevance, and geo-tags for local discovery. You should test posting during lunch (11:00-13:00) and dinner (18:00-20:00) windows, use 3-5 targeted hashtags, and add your neighborhood location to surface posts to nearby diners. Influencer mentions and authentic comments tend to push reach more than generic boosts.

  • Engagement velocity: early likes and comments expand distribution.
  • Format weight: Reels and completed videos receive stronger promotion.
  • Discovery cues: targeted hashtags and geo-tags drive local reach.
  • The relationship signal-how often your followers interact with you-determines where your content appears in their feeds.

To optimize visibility, prioritize Reels (aim for 2-3 per week) while keeping 3-4 polished grid posts highlighting menu items, specials, or behind-the-scenes shots. You should write CTAs that invite tagging or saving, monitor which posts get the most saves and shares, and iterate based on weekly analytics to increase meaningful engagement.

  • Post timing: schedule around peak meal hours to capture hungry users.
  • Content mix: blend short Reels with high-quality photos and carousels.
  • Engagement tactics: prompt saves, shares, and authentic comments to signal value.
  • The relationship signal strengthens when you reply to comments and DMs promptly, boosting future visibility.

Creating an Engaging Profile

Craft a profile that turns scrollers into customers by combining clear contact points, a searchable bio, and easy actions: set your category and contact buttons, link to reservations or delivery, and use 3-7 Story Highlights (menu, reviews, events) with consistent covers. You should keep your handle short, match it to Google/menus, and use a single bio link or link tool to funnel traffic to reservations, menus, or a current promo for measurable conversions.

Optimizing Your Bio

Use the 150-character bio space to state your cuisine, neighborhood, and a strong CTA-e.g., “Italian trattoria • West Village • Open daily 11-10 • Book ⟶” -and include one branded hashtag and a shortened reservation or order link. Add your category and action buttons (Reserve, Call, Email) so visitors can act instantly, and swap the bio line seasonally for specials or event promos to track what drives clicks.

Selecting the Right Profile Picture

Choose a profile image that reads at small sizes: upload at least 320×320 px, center the subject, and avoid tiny text; circle cropping removes corners so keep key elements inside a safe zone. You can test a clean logo for brand consistency or a friendly chef/headshot to boost local trust-both perform well when high contrast and simple composition ensure quick recognition on feeds and story bubbles.

For practical steps, preview the image at thumbnail sizes (about 40-60 px) to confirm legibility, export as PNG or high-quality JPG, and maintain 10-20% padding around the subject so nothing is clipped by the circular frame. You should also match the profile palette to your feed and highlight covers, and A/B test logo versus face during a two-week local promotion to see which drives more profile taps and bookings.

Crafting Compelling Content

Build a content mix around 3-5 pillars-menu highlights, behind-the-scenes prep, customer stories, limited-time offers and local partnerships-and publish with intent: aim for 3-5 feed posts and daily Stories to stay top-of-mind. Use carousels (up to 10 images) for storytelling, caption-driven CTAs to drive reservations, and consistent color grading to reinforce your brand; test posting times and copy with simple A/B experiments to see which pillars deliver the most bookings.

Photography Tips for Food

Use natural, diffused window light and shoot at a shallow depth (around f/1.8-f/2.8) on a phone or DSLR to isolate the dish; prefer 4:5 or square crops for feed, keep ISO low (100-400) to avoid noise, and use a reflector or white card to fill shadows. Shoot from three reliable angles-overhead, 45°, and close detail-to cover menus and socials. Recognizing that 4:5 vertical crops occupy more mobile screen space will help you attract attention in feeds.

  • Shoot during morning/late-afternoon window light for softer highlights.
  • Use a tripod for consistency on slow shutter or dim interiors.
  • Include a human element-hands or a fork-to boost relatability.
  • Edit with a preset for consistent white balance and color temperature.
  • Capture raw + JPEG when possible for flexible post-processing.

Utilizing Stories and Reels

Prioritize vertical 9:16 video (1080×1920), keep Reels in the 15-30 second sweet spot, and add clear captions since many viewers watch muted; use Stories for daypart promotions, polls, and countdowns to create immediate urgency, then save high-performing Stories to Highlights organized by theme.

Diversify Reels with recipe snippets (step-by-step 3-6 clips), timelapse plating, staff spotlights, and customer reactions-use trending sounds but adapt them to your brand voice. Track reach, plays and shares in Insights and iterate: if a Reel gets more shares than saves, lean into shareable formats (surprising hacks, local partnerships). Post Stories daily (3-7 frames) to maintain habitual visibility and publish Reels 2-4 times weekly to grow discoverability; always include a clear CTA-reserve, order, or visit-and A/B test cover frames and opening 3 seconds to maximize retention.

Building Your Audience

Build momentum by targeting diners who search for options in your neighborhood: use geo-tags, local hashtags, and behind-the-scenes shots to make your feed discoverable. You tap into active diners by posting during peak meal windows (11:00-13:00 and 18:00-21:00), combining 3-5 Stories per day with 1-2 Reels weekly to increase visibility and retention among nearby prospects.

Strategies for Gaining Followers

You should use a layered approach: partner with micro-influencers (5k-50k followers) for sponsored posts, run limited-time giveaways that require tagging two friends, and include a clear CTA in your bio. Optimize reach with 5-11 niche hashtags, tag suppliers and collaborators, and cross-promote on email/SMS; well-timed Reels often drive 2-3× more follower acquisition than static posts.

Engaging with Your Community

You should reply to comments and DMs within 24 hours and keep responses personable and on-brand; addressing complaints with solutions publicly demonstrates service and can convert critics into regulars. Use saved replies for FAQs like hours and reservations, but personalize interactions to keep authenticity high and encourage repeat visits.

You can boost engagement by resharing 3-5 customer posts weekly and inviting 10-20 top followers to monthly tastings to generate organic content; run weekly Story polls or question stickers to gather menu ideas and real-time feedback. Track DM response rate and comment growth, then recruit active commenters into a micro-ambassador group to amplify reach across neighboring zip codes.

Leveraging User-Generated Content

Use branded hashtags and geotags to harvest authentic content from guests, then turn that content into a steady stream of social proof. Run monthly campaigns-Starbucks’ white cup contest and Chipotle’s #GuacDance are classic examples-and offer simple incentives like a free dessert or 10% off for tagged posts. Aim to curate 3-5 high-quality guest photos weekly to diversify your feed, and track which dishes drive the most engagement to inform menu photography and paid ads.

Encouraging Customers to Share

Make sharing frictionless by printing your hashtag on menus, receipts, and table tents, and creating a well-lit “selfie spot” with a clear logo or mural. Train staff to invite guests to tag you and offer instant rewards-such as a free side or loyalty points-for on-the-spot posts. Run time-bound prompts (happy hour photo specials) to boost participation; targeting 10-20% of seated guests to post over a month is a realistic goal for busy service days.

Featuring User Posts on Your Profile

Repost guest photos with clear credit to build trust and show real experiences; use Instagram’s native story share, the Repost app, or embeds for feed permissioned posts. Ask for consent via DM with a short template, then tag the creator and include a brief caption about the dish or visit. Schedule UGC placements 2-3 times per week and save top contributors in a “Guest Love” Highlight to keep the momentum and encourage repeat tagging.

Operationalize featuring UGC by monitoring tags daily, saving approved images in a content folder, and using a canned DM requesting permission within 24-48 hours. Offer incentives for repeat contributors-monthly “Guest of the Month” features or $25 gift cards-to increase submissions. Measure performance in Instagram Insights: prioritize reposting images with higher saves and shares, and A/B test UGC versus professional shots in promotions to quantify lift in click-throughs and reservations.

Collaborating with Influencers

Finding the Right Influencers

Prioritize micro-influencers (5k-50k) with 3-8% engagement and followers concentrated within your delivery radius, since they often deliver higher footfall per dollar than national names. You should verify audience demographics and past partnership metrics using tools like HypeAuditor or Upfluence, check sentiment in comments, and favor creators who regularly post dining content-coffee bloggers for cafés, street-food reviewers for quick-service concepts.

Setting Up Successful Partnerships

Define KPIs-reach, saves, swipe-ups, and table bookings-and outline deliverables: one feed post, 2-4 stories with location tags, plus a unique promo code or booking link. You should structure compensation as a flat fee plus performance bonus (e.g., $150-$600 for micro, $1k+ for macro), require FTC disclosure (#ad), set a 48-hour content-review window, and schedule posts during slow nights or menu launches to measure impact.

Use UTM parameters, promo codes, and reservation tracking so you can attribute results precisely; target 5-10% story CTR and 2-4% conversion from clicks to reservations as benchmarks for your campaigns. Negotiate rights to re-use creator content for paid ads, specify two revision rounds in the contract, and apply simple ROI math-if your average check is $25, 40 incremental bookings will offset a $1,000 influencer spend.

To wrap up

As a reminder, your Instagram strategy should showcase high-quality visuals, consistent branding, and menu storytelling to attract diners; use Reels and Stories to highlight daily specials and behind-the-scenes moments, engage directly through replies and DMs, run localized promotions, and analyze post performance to refine timing and content so your restaurant keeps growing its loyal audience.

FAQ

Q: How do I set up an effective Instagram profile for my restaurant?

A: Start by switching to a Business or Creator account, choose a clear handle and logo as your profile photo, and set your category to something like “Restaurant” or “Cafe.” Write a short bio that states cuisine, neighborhood, hours or a link to hours, and a single call-to-action (book/order/menu). Add a contact button (call/email/get directions) and enable messaging. Use an easy-to-type link (Linktree or a landing page) that includes reservations, menus, and promotions. Create Highlights for menus, reviews, events, and FAQs so new visitors can learn quickly.

Q: What types of content drive bookings and foot traffic?

A: Use a content mix: high-quality food and interior photos for credibility, Reels showing plating or short recipes for reach, Stories for daily specials and real-time engagement, and carousels for menu changes or event recaps. Feature staff profiles, supplier stories, and behind-the-scenes prep to build personality. Post user-generated content (with permission) and tag customers. Include clear CTAs in captions like “book a table,” “order now,” or “reserve for Sunday.” Maintain consistent visual style and post cadence (2-5 times weekly plus frequent Stories) to stay visible.

Q: How should restaurants use Instagram Reels and Stories effectively?

A: Prioritize short, snackable Reels (15-60 seconds) that leverage trending audio, quick transformations (raw to plated), recipe snippets, or time-lapse prep to tap the algorithm. Use vertical framing, captions, and engaging hooks in the first few seconds. Stories are ideal for daily specials, polls, countdowns to events, table availability, and direct links to order or book. Save high-performing Stories to Highlights. Tag location and relevant accounts to boost local discovery.

Q: What are best practices for growing a local, engaged following?

A: Geo-tag every post, use local and niche hashtags (city + cuisine + neighborhood), engage with nearby accounts and followers by replying to comments and DMs quickly, and run small giveaways or referral promotions that require tagging friends. Partner with local food creators for cross-promotions and host community events or tastings. Encourage guests to post and tag you by offering incentives (discounts or feature on your page). Track engagement and prioritize followers who convert to bookings or orders.

Q: How do I use Instagram ads and measure ROI for my restaurant?

A: Define a clear objective (awareness, traffic, conversions). Promote top-performing organic posts or create targeted Reels and Story ads aimed at local audiences, interest groups, and lookalike audiences from your customer list. Use concise CTAs (reserve, order, view menu) and A/B test creatives and captions with small budgets. Track metrics: reach, impressions, link clicks, profile visits, saves, and conversion events (reservations, online orders). Use UTM parameters and connect Facebook pixel or conversion API to attribute bookings and calculate cost per reservation and return on ad spend.

Scroll to Top